FAQ about my counseling services
How does virtual therapy work?
Sessions take place online via a HIPAA-compliant video system. A private space and internet connection are all that’s required.
Can I use my insurance for virtual therapy?
No, insurance is not accepted.
What if I need to cancel or reschedule a session?
I ask for 24 hours’ notice to avoid a late cancellation fee.
Is virtual therapy as effective as in-person therapy?
Yes. Virtual therapy has been shown to be just as effective, and it helps you stay consistent with care.
